site stats

Shared memory vs mmap

Webbför 2 dagar sedan · A memory-mapped file is created by the mmap constructor, which is different on Unix and on Windows. In either case you must provide a file descriptor for a … WebbThe main difference between System V shared memory (shmem) and memory mapped I/O (mmap) is that System V shared memory is persistent: unless explicitly removed by a …

c - Linux shared memory: shmget() vs mmap()? - Stack …

WebbThe mmap() function shall establish a mapping between a process' address space and a file, shared memory object, or [TYM] typed memory object. It needs all the virtual address space because that's exactly what mmap() does. The fact that it isn't really running out of memory doesn't matter - you can't map more address space than you have available. WebbShared memory areas can be most beneficial when the amount of data to be exchanged between processes is too large to transfer with messages, or when many processes … indian restaurant in norwich https://royalsoftpakistan.com

multiprocessing.shared_memory — Shared memory for direct

WebbShared Memory 를 사용하는 방식은 두가지가 있습니다. 우리가 가장 기본적으로 알고 있었던 shmget 을 이용하여 생성하는 System V 방식과, shm_open 을 사용하는 posix … WebbMemory-mapped files have several uses and advantages over traditional file access functions: Memory-mapped files allow for multiple processes to share read-only access … Webb* [PATCH v18 00/25] Control-flow Enforcement: Shadow Stack @ 2024-01-27 21:24 Yu-cheng Yu 2024-01-27 21:25 ` [PATCH v18 01/25] Documentation/x86: Add CET description Yu-cheng Yu ` (24 more replies) 0 siblings, 25 replies; 49+ messages in thread From: Yu-cheng Yu @ 2024-01-27 21:24 UTC (permalink / raw) To: x86, H. Peter Anvin, Thomas … indian restaurant in north miami

How to use shared memory with Linux in C - ocgh.pakasak.com

Category:Cron /usr/local/bin/do-compare.sh

Tags:Shared memory vs mmap

Shared memory vs mmap

Transparent Hugepage Support — The Linux Kernel documentation

WebbThe shared memory consists of one status variable status and an array of four integers. Variable status has value NOT_READY if the data area has not yet been filled with data, FILLED if the server has filled data in the shared memory, and TAKEN if the client has taken the data in the shared memory. The definitions are shown below. Webb20 maj 2024 · mmap的机制如:就是在磁盘上建立一个文件,每个进程存储器里面,单独开辟一个空间来进行映射。. 如果多进程的话,那么不会对实际的物理存储器(主存)消耗 …

Shared memory vs mmap

Did you know?

Webb17 juni 2024 · If EXTSHM is set to MSEG, all shared memory will be created internally with the memory mapping facility and thus the label will be mmap maps. shmat/mmap (64-bit … WebbCron ... Cron ... First Post; Replies; Stats; Go to ----- 2024 -----April

WebblinuxTwo of the shared memory. One is the shared memory of our IPC communication System V version, and the other is the storage mapping I/O (mmap function) we … Webb12 apr. 2024 · 这些零拷贝技术只是为了更方便我们清晰理解网络提速的关键节点和方向,除了 mmap 对 Android 开发必须掌握外,相关的技术仅作为了解即可。 mmap. 在 Android 中最常提到 mmap 的场景就是 Binder 的使用减少了一次内存拷贝提高了性能。这里将 mmap 函数的参数简单说明 ...

WebbCron ... Cron ... First Post; Replies; Stats; Go to ----- 2024 -----April Webb20 feb. 2005 · The DB is not huge, but big enough to make it cumbersome to carry around in every single process using the shared library. Luckily, it is pretty static information, so I …

WebbAs the system ages, allocating huge pages may be expensive as the system uses memory compaction to copy data around memory to free a huge page for use. There are some counters in /proc/vmstat to help monitor this overhead. compact_stall. is incremented every time a process stalls to run memory compaction so that a huge page is free for use.

WebbSharing a region region of memory backed by a file or device is simply a case of calling mmap() with the MAP_SHARED flag. However, there are two important cases where an … indian restaurant in nuthallWebbShared file mappings with this flag provide the guarantee that while some memory is mapped writable in the address space of the process, it will be visible in the same file at … locator form india vistaraWebb24 mars 2024 · mmap is a very common system call in user space, whether it is allocating memory, reading and writing large files, linking dynamic library files, or sharing memory … indian restaurant in ohio cityWebb14 feb. 2010 · Basically shared memory is an form of IPC.The shared region is created in /dev/shm which is created in memory only(RAM) and it requires no disk operations, … locator form indiaWebb7 jan. 2024 · To share data, multiple processes can use memory-mapped files that the system paging file stores. First Process The first process creates the file mapping object … locator for android phoneWebbA call to shmat(2) makes the shared memory segment a virtual segment of the process memory much like mmap(2). See "System V Shared Memory". POSIX Shared Memory. … locator form for egyptWebb11 apr. 2024 · I work with an application which aims to share memory in the userspace and interact with the NIC DMA. The memory allocation workflow begins in the userspace, which creates a new file backed by 2MiB hugepages with memfd_create (MFD_HUGETLB, MFD_HUGE_2MB) and fallocate (). Then the userspace indian restaurant in oldham